#964bf5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#964bf5 is composed of 58.8% red, 29.4% green and 96.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 38.8% cyan, 69.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 266.5 degrees, a saturation of 89.5% and a lightness of 62.7%. #964bf5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ff96ff with #2d00eb. Closest websafe color is: #9933ff.

#964bf5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#964bf5 has RGB values of R:150, G:75, B:245 and CMYK values of C:0.39, M:0.69,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 9849845.

Shades and Tints of #964bf5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030006 is the darkest color, while #f8f2f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#964bf5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9f9ba5 is the less saturated color, while #9544fc is the most saturated one.
